Editor's Notes

Crisis reached with Gouraud at today's board meeting. told him I was carrying out your wish to assure success of telephone. Claimed co couldn't act without him, has irrevocable power. Claims he can't be set aside even by you, and he will defy you. Leave that to us. Simply keep me empowered; return immy papers sent you today's mail. [identifed as enclosure; not clear why]
